The Global Healthcare Accreditation Impact with Dr. Dan West

In this episode  we welcome Dr. Dan West.  Dr. West is a Professor and Past Chair in the Department of Health Administration and Human Resources at The University of Scranton.  He is recognized as a global healthcare expert, and he holds faculty appointments at several universities  in Central & Eastern Europe. Dr. West has been a hospital CEO, physician practice CEO, and healthcare consultant. He serves or has served on many boards, including as a board member with a health system.    He is Board Certified in healthcare management with American College of Healthcare Executives, and certified with the American College of Medical Practice Executives.  He is recognized as a Master Fellow with CAHME, chairs CAHME’s Global Advisory Council, and was past Chair of the CAHME Board and CAHME Accreditation Council.

In this episode Dr. West discusses his passion for understanding best practices in healthcare around the globe.  Dr. West and Anthony will discuss why understanding what is going on in diverse cultures around the world is vital for future healthcare leaders and educators.  They review how CAHME plays a vital role in sharing best practices and raising the bar for all programs …not just in North America, but worldwide, to advance the quality of healthcare management education.
